Job summary
Leigh & Co. Events is seeking a Lead Wedding Coordinator for the 2026 season in Phoenix, Arizona. This contract role offers flexible scheduling and includes training. Responsibilities include leading wedding day execution, managing vendor logistics, and ensuring a smooth guest experience. Candidates must have a minimum of 2 years of experience in wedding planning or event planning, strong communication skills, and reliable transportation. The position requires weekend availability and the ability to lift up to 30 lbs.
Qualifications
Minimum 2 years experience as a wedding planner or event planner.
Ability to work weekends is essential.
Must have reliable transportation.
Must be able to carry and lift 30 lbs.
Responsibilities
Attend final details call with clients 6 weeks prior to the wedding.
Lead ceremony rehearsal on the day before the wedding.
Serve as the primary advocate for the couple onsite.
Oversee ceremony and reception setup.
Manage full wedding day execution from vendor arrival to final breakdown.
Greet and direct all vendors.
Communicate setup instructions clearly to vendors.
Coordinate placement of event details.
Support wedding party and family members.
Ensure end-of-event items are packed and accounted for.
Proactively manage and resolve issues or last-minute changes.
